Alion Awarded $5.6m Contract Option

July 30, 2007

The Naval Sea Systems Command has exercised a $5.6m contract option for Alion Science and Technology, an employee-owned technology solutions company, to provide acquisition management support to its Program Executive Office Ships Acquisition Management (PEO Ships AM) Directorate.

The option, which runs from June 1, 2007 through June 6, 2008, covers ship project directive (SPD) execution planning and financial execution; government furnished equipment (GFE) acquisition, delivery management and production management; configuration management; program management and Lean Six Sigma support; and business and financial planning.

The contract runs for a total of five years, including a one-year base period and four, one-year options. The total value of the contract, if all options are exercised, is $33 million. Alion’s work under this contract supports combat system acquisition efforts in support of the DDG 51, DDG 1000, DDG and CG modernization, Littoral Combat Ship (LCS) seaframe, LCS mission modules and the Egyptian fast missile craft programs.
